Alarm Parameters
- Last UpdatedOct 08, 2025
- 7 minute read
The Citect.ini file contains the following alarm parameters.
Note: Some alarm parameters can also be applied to a specific cluster or alarm server process. For more information, see Configure Alarm Parameters for a Specific Cluster or Process.
-
[Alarm]Ack - Obsolete in version 7.30.
-
[Alarm]AckHold - Determines whether alarms that have become inactive (and have been acknowledged) remain in the OFF ACKNOWLEDGED alarm list.
-
[Alarm]Active - The period (in milliseconds) at which the clients are advised of a change in alarms.
-
[Alarm]AlarmDisable - Enables/disables the processing of alarms.
-
[Alarm]AlarmListRequestTimeout - Specifies the length of time (in seconds) that an alarm display will wait to receive data from all clusters.
-
[Alarm]ArchiveAfter - Sets the amount of time between each archive of Event Journal data.
-
[Alarm]ArgyleTagValueTimeout - Obsolete in version 2015.
-
[Alarm]BackgroundColorMode - Sets the background color mode of the alarm list and alarm banner on the Tab_Style templates.
-
[Alarm]BrowseRowLimit - Defines the maximum number of rows per cluster that will be returned in an alarm browse.
-
[Alarm]CacheLength - Obsolete in version 7.30.
-
[Alarm]CacheSize - Defines the amount of memory (in megabytes) dedicated to the storage of event data.
-
[Alarm]DBLogDBServer - Defines logging for the alarm server database.
-
[Alarm]DBLogHistoric - Defines logging for Historian operations on the alarm server database.
-
[Alarm]DBLogServerCore - Defines logging for the analysis of redundancy and synchronization issues.
-
[Alarm]DefaultSOETimeRange - Obsolete in version 2015.
-
[Alarm]DefDspFmt - Specifies an Alarm display format to use if the Alarms Display Format field is blank (in Alarm Categories).
-
[Alarm]DefSOEFmt - Specifies an SOE display format to use if the SOE Display Format field is blank (in Alarm Categories).
-
[Alarm]DefSumFmt - Specifies an Alarm Summary display format to use if the Summary Display Format field is blank (in Alarm Categories).
-
[Alarm]DeltaTimeUpdate - Determines if DeltaTime (duration) field is set on non-OFF alarms by calculating volatile duration between current time and the time when the alarm was activated.
-
[Alarm]DisableFilterOptimization - Allows you to turn off filter optimization.
-
[Alarm]DisableSOE - Used to turn off the storage of events.
-
[Alarm]DisableSummary -Used to turn off the storage of summary events.
-
[Alarm]DisplayDisable - Changes the meaning of the AlarmDisable() function.
-
[Alarm]EnableErrorLogging - Enables or disables the logging of operational errors.
-
[Alarm]EnableSmartCustomFilters - Enables/disables the caching of custom alarm queries to facilitate the use of the same filter later.
-
[Alarm]EnableStateLogging - Enables or disables the logging of major alarm system state changes.
-
[Alarm]EventFmt - Specifies the format of the event queue string.
-
[Alarm]EventQue - Enables/disables the Alarm event queue on the Alarms Server.
-
[Alarm]ExtendedDate - Specifies if extended date format is used in alarm formatting.
-
[Alarm]FilterViewByPrivilege - Obsolete in v7.30.
-
[Alarm]FlushTimeLimit - The alarm server flushes Event Journal entries to disk periodically (every 60 seconds). Set this parameter to determine the maximum duration of each alarm server flush.
-
[Alarm]FutureMessages - Defines the maximum amount of time in the future that is permitted for future Event Journal messages
-
[Alarm]HardHoldTime - The time (in seconds) to hold a hardware alarm in its alarm state before it is reset.
-
[Alarm]HardReAlarm - Obsolete in v7.0.
-
[Alarm]HardwareDisable - Enables/disables the processing of hardware alarms.
-
[Alarm]HeadingFont - Determines the text font used for column headings displayed on the alarm templates.
-
[Alarm]HeartbeatTimeout - Defines how long a server will wait before terminating a link that has been used for receiving heartbeat poll requests from its pair server, but is currently idle.
-
[Alarm]HighResOff - Sets the precision of time stamped alarms.
-
[Alarm]Hres24HrDeadBand - Determines the "previous day" deadband on time stamped alarms.
-
[Alarm]HresTimerExprDelay - Allows you to configure and fine tune time delay.
-
[Alarm]HresType - Determines the time format used to record time stamped alarms.
-
[Alarm]HwAlarmFmt - Defines the format of the data written into the hardware alarm queue and placed in the string field.
-
[Alarm]HwAlarmQueMax - Specifies the maximum length of the hardware alarm queue.
-
[Alarm]HwExclude - Specifies a list of hardware alarms that the hardware alarm system will not process.
-
[Alarm]IsolationDetectInterval - Sets the interval between ICMP packets to detect network isolation on alarm servers.
-
[Alarm]IsolationDetectIP1 - Determines the status of the disconnected alarm server and keeps the disconnected alarm server in 'non-main' state. Use this parameter to apply setting to all servers on machine.
-
[Alarm]IsolationDetectIP2 - Determines the status of the disconnected alarm server and keeps the disconnected alarm server in 'non-main' state. Use this parameter to apply setting to all servers on machine.
-
[Alarm]IsolationDetectRetryCount - Sets the ICMP retry count to detect network isolation on alarm servers.
-
[Alarm]KeepOnlineFor - Sets the amount of time for which the Alarm Server stores event messages on-line.
-
[Alarm]LastAlarmCategories - Determines which alarms are displayed on the alarms toolbar, based on category.
-
[Alarm]LastAlarmDisplayMode - Determines whether the last alarm is displayed by category or priority.
-
[Alarm]LastAlarmFmt - Specifies the format of the last alarm as displayed on the included templates.
-
[Alarm]LastAlarmPriorities - Determines which alarms are displayed on the alarms toolbar, based on priority.
-
[Alarm]LastAlarmType - Determines which alarms are displayed in the alarms toolbar, based on type.
-
[Alarm]MaxOptimisedQueries - Sets the number of queries that can be cached.
-
[Alarm]MaxQueryExecuteTime - Creates a log entry if an internal SQL query takes longer than a specified amount of time.
-
[Alarm]MemoryWarningLimit - Value in Mb, of the threshold of the alarm server memory.
-
[Alarm]MonitorConnectTimeout - Defines the amount of time, in seconds, that the server will wait for a monitor connection to occur.
-
[Alarm]MonitorRequestTimeout - Defines the amount of time, in seconds, that the server will wait for a response from the other server in the pair.
-
[Alarm]Period - The period for rate of change alarms.
-
[Alarm]Primary - Obsolete in version 7.0.
-
[Alarm]Process - Obsolete in version 7.0.
-
[Alarm]QueryCPUUsage - Defines the percentage of processor use you want allocate to query searches.
-
[Alarm]QueryRowLimit - Defines the maximum number of rows that can be returned in the result set for a single query.
-
[Alarm]QueryTimeout - Defines the amount of time (in seconds) that is permitted for query searches.
-
[Alarm]ReloadBackOffTime -Back-off time configured to control the pace of the reload on an alarm server.
-
[Alarm]SavePeriod - Obsolete in version 7.30.
-
[Alarm]SavePrimary - The path to the primary save file.
-
[Alarm]SaveSecondary - The path to the secondary save file.
-
[Alarm]SaveStyle - Obsolete in version 7.30.
-
[Alarm]ScanTime - Determines the rate at which an alarm server can receive updates from an I/O server.
-
[Alarm]Server - Obsolete in version 7.0.
-
[Alarm]SetTimeOnAck - Determines whether the {Time} field in the Alarm Display and Alarm Log Device contains the time when an alarm is triggered, or the time when the alarm is acknowledged.
-
[Alarm]SetTimeOnOff - Determines whether the {Time} field in your Alarm Display and Alarm Log Device contains the time when an alarm is triggered, or the time when the alarm becomes inactive.
-
[Alarm]SOERowLimit - Obsolete in version 2015.
-
[Alarm]ShowAllConfigured - When set to true, it will show configured alarms on an alarm list using mode 4 (show configured alarms).
-
[Alarm]Sort - Determines the order in which alarms are displayed in the alarm list.
-
[Alarm]SortMode - Determines the sort order for displaying alarms.
-
[Alarm]Sound<n> - Determines the wav file that is played when an alarm of priority <n> occurs.
-
[Alarm]Sound<n>Interval - Determines the interval of time before the alarm sound for priority <n> alarms will be repeated.
-
[Alarm]SoundSilenceTimeoutOnAck - Determines the timeout period in seconds for silencing alarm after the user acknowledges any alarms using the Tab_Style templates.
-
[Alarm]StandbyCommandDelay - Sets a delay that a standby alarm server will apply when executing alarm commands received from the main alarm server.
-
[Alarm]StartTimeout - Sets the timeout period for loading each packet from the primary Alarms Server. This parameter has been reinstated for v2015 only.
-
[Alarm]StreamSize - Defines the amount of data that is included in an event data file.
-
[Alarm]SummaryAutoRefreshMode - Represents the default value for AlarmSetInfo type 15.
-
[Alarm]SummaryBufferSize - Specifies the value to limit the size of the alarm summary buffer.
-
[Alarm]SummaryLength - Obsolete in version 2015.
-
[Alarm]SummaryMode - Specifies whether alarm summary events are logged to the Alarm Summary log device in the order they went ON, or in the order they went OFF.
-
[Alarm]SummarySort - Specifies whether OnTime, OffTime or AckTime will be used to determine the order in which alarms will be listed on the alarm summary page.
-
[Alarm]SummarySortMode - Specifies whether alarms listed on the alarm summary page will be displayed in ascending or descending order.
-
[Alarm]SummaryTimeout - The length of time after which an alarm summary entry is considered timeout.
-
[Alarm]SummaryTimeoutTolerance - The length of time from timeout after which an alarm summary entry is committed to Summary Device regardless the fact that Off Time is not set.
-
[Alarm]SummaryTolerance - Obsolete is version 2015.
-
[Alarm]SummaryShutdownMode - Specifies whether alarm summary entries that have not been logged are logged at shutdown.
-
[Alarm]SumStartupCopy - Determines whether the alarm summary data is copied to the other Alarms Server on startup.
-
[Alarm]SumStateFix - Obsolete is version 2015.
-
[Alarm]SyncAllHistoricData - On multi-server systems, the Primary server and Standby server synchronize their data so that the Standby server contains an accurate, up to date backup of the Primary server’s data.
-
[Alarm]TimeDate - Specifies the time/date string format used by Cicode functions that support ONTIMEDATE or OFFTIMEDATE.
-
[Alarm]TransferConnectTimeout - Defines the amount of time, in seconds, that the Primary server will wait for a connection to occur.
-
[Alarm]TransferInterleave - Controls how often the data synchronization is triggered by the Primary to the Standby Server.
-
[Alarm]TransferInterval - Defines the number of seconds between each attempt to update the data on the Standby server.
-
[Alarm]TransferRequestTimeout - Defines the amount of time, in seconds, that the Primary server will wait for the Standby server to respond to a data transfer request.
-
[Alarm]UseConfigLimits - Forces the Plant SCADA alarm server to use alarm property values from the runtime database.
-
[Alarm]UseInOperatorForGroupCommands - Determines if the IN operator is used by Cicode alarm functions that can be passed a handle for a group that contains more than one item.
-
[Alarm]WebClientUpdatePollPeriod - Obsolete in version 2015.
See Also
Related Links
- [Alarm]AckHold
- [Alarm]Active
- [Alarm]AlarmDisable
- [Alarm]AlarmListRequestTimeout
- [Alarm]ArchiveAfter
- [Alarm]BackgroundColorMode
- [Alarm]BrowseRowLimit
- [Alarm]CacheSize
- [Alarm]DBLogDBServer
- [Alarm]DBLogHistoric
- [Alarm]DBLogServerCore
- [Alarm]DefDspFmt
- [Alarm]DefSOEFmt
- [Alarm]DefSumFmt
- [Alarm]DeltaTimeUpdate
- [Alarm]DisableFilterOptimization
- [Alarm]DisableSummary
- [Alarm]DisableSOE
- [Alarm]DisplayDisable
- [Alarm]EnableErrorLogging
- [Alarm]EnableSmartCustomFilters
- [Alarm]EnableStateLogging
- [Alarm]EventFmt
- [Alarm]EventQue
- [Alarm]ExtendedDate
- [Alarm]FlushTimeLimit
- [Alarm]FutureMessages
- [Alarm]HardHoldTime
- [Alarm]HardwareDisable
- [Alarm]HeadingFont
- [Alarm]HeartbeatTimeout
- [Alarm]HighResOff
- [Alarm]Hres24HrDeadBand
- [Alarm]HresTimerExprDelay
- [Alarm]HresType
- [Alarm]HwAlarmFmt
- [Alarm]HwAlarmQueMax
- [Alarm]HwExclude
- [Alarm]IsolationDetectInterval
- [Alarm]IsolationDetectIP1
- [Alarm]IsolationDetectIP2
- [Alarm]IsolationDetectRetryCount
- [Alarm]KeepOnlineFor
- [Alarm]LastAlarmCategories
- [Alarm]LastAlarmDisplayMode
- [Alarm]LastAlarmFmt
- [Alarm]LastAlarmPriorities
- [Alarm]LastAlarmType
- [Alarm]MaxOptimisedQueries
- [Alarm]MaxQueryExecuteTime
- [Alarm]MemoryWarningLimit
- [Alarm]MonitorConnectTimeout
- [Alarm]MonitorRequestTimeout
- [Alarm]Period
- [Alarm]QueryCPUUsage
- [Alarm]QueryRowLimit
- [Alarm]QueryTimeout
- [Alarm]ReloadBackOffTime
- [Alarm]SavePrimary
- [Alarm]SaveSecondary
- [Alarm]ScanTime
- [Alarm]SetTimeOnAck
- [Alarm]SetTimeOnOff
- [Alarm]ShowAllConfigured
- [Alarm]Sort
- [Alarm]SortMode
- [Alarm]Sound<n>
- [Alarm]Sound<n>Interval
- [Alarm]SoundSilenceTimeoutOnAck
- [Alarm]StandbyCommandDelay
- [Alarm]StartTimeout
- [Alarm]StreamSize
- [Alarm]SummaryAutoRefreshMode
- [Alarm]SummaryBufferSize
- [Alarm]SummaryMode
- [Alarm]SummarySort
- [Alarm]SummarySortMode
- [Alarm]SummaryTimeout
- [Alarm]SummaryTimeoutTolerance
- [Alarm]SummaryShutdownMode
- [Alarm]SumStartupCopy
- [Alarm]SyncAllHistoricData
- [Alarm]TimeDate
- [Alarm]TransferConnectTimeout
- [Alarm]TransferInterleave
- [Alarm]TransferInterval
- [Alarm]TransferRequestTimeout
- [Alarm]UseConfigLimits
- [Alarm]UseInOperatorForGroupCommands